2. Daily Puja Timings
The daily puja timings constitute a cornerstone of the Pittsburgh SV Temple calendar. Accurate and readily available timings are essential for devotees seeking to participate in the daily rituals and services offered at the temple. This detailed schedule reflects the temple’s commitment to providing consistent opportunities for spiritual practice and community connection.
-
Structured Daily Rituals
The calendar provides a precise schedule for the daily pujas performed at the temple, including the timings for specific rituals such as Suprabhatam, Archana, Abhishekam, and evening Aarti. This structure provides devotees with a clear understanding of the daily rhythm of worship and allows them to plan their visits accordingly. For example, an individual wishing to participate in the morning Abhishekam can consult the calendar to ensure timely arrival.
-
Variations and Special Days
While the daily schedule maintains a consistent structure, the calendar also accounts for variations in timings on special days, festivals, or during specific lunar cycles. For instance, puja timings might be adjusted during festivals like Navaratri or on Ekadashi days. These adjustments are clearly indicated on the calendar to avoid confusion and ensure that devotees have the most up-to-date information.
